Blackhawks Are Kicking The Tires On Tatar And Nyquist

-

The Chicago Blackhawks have reportedly been looking at some Detroit Red Wings players to make a playoff run. You heard that right. The teams are in separate conferences and the Red Wings 25 consecutive playoff appearance streak will likely come to an end. These appear to be good reasons to work together.

The names being thrown around to play LW with Toews and Hossa are Gustav Nyquist and Tomas Tatar. Both players are about the same age with Nyquist being 27 and Tatar 26. Their numbers season to season are also quite similar with both players hovering around the 20 goal and 30 assist mark.

The biggest difference between the two is their contracts. Tatar is an unrestricted free agent following the season with only a $2.75m cap hit to Nyquist who is tied up trough 2019 with a $4.75m cap hit.

Both players would make a good fit but Tomas Tatar has game changing abilities that allow him to take over a game when he’s on. His contract would also allow the Blackhawks to use him as a rental if it doesn’t work out this season. For these reasons, Tomas Tatar would seem like a great move for the Blackhawks Playoff run.
